NBCUniversal is seeking an experienced HR Director for the Universal International Studios team in London. This high-impact role involves providing strategic HR leadership, collaborating with Executive and Senior Leadership, and managing complex employee relations.

The successful candidate will shape people strategies, enhance organizational culture, and support talent management while ensuring alignment with global HR principles. A good understanding of UK employment law and media industry experience is essential.
